Overview
REEM-C is a bipedal humanoid designed as a research platform to study navigation, vision, AI, and human-robot interaction. It features modular hardware and versatile software architecture to adapt to different requirements. Capable of lifting 10-kilogram payloads with both arms, it can navigate autonomously, dynamically walk and climb stairs, and is programmable for high-level tasks with visual and speech recognition capabilities.
